This is confusingly written. I think that someone wants you to learn the fact that the product of two numbers is equal to the product of their LCM and GCF. Example: 6 and 8 GCF = 2 LCM = 24 6 x 8 = 48 2 x 24 = 48 So 22 x 23 = 506 If the GCF is 2, then the LCM is 253. But the GCF of 22 and 23 isn't 2. And 253 isn't a multiple of 22 or 23. And 22 and 23 wouldn't be the factors of two numbers. This may not have been copied correctly.
